Urine and Feces Accumulation«

Urine and feces buildup in a small‑animal enclosure creates the primary source of unpleasant smells. Moisture from liquid waste promotes bacterial growth, while solid waste releases volatile compounds as it decomposes. Both factors intensify odor when left untreated.

Effective control requires immediate removal of waste and prevention of accumulation. Spot‑cleaning after each elimination event eliminates fresh deposits before they can ferment. Daily removal of soiled bedding reduces moisture levels and limits bacterial expansion. Weekly deep cleaning of the cage, including all surfaces, removes residual odor‑causing residues.

Practical measures include:

  • Use absorbent, low‑dust bedding such as paper‑based or aspen shavings; replace it regularly.
  • Install a solid‑bottom cage with a removable tray to facilitate waste collection.
  • Apply an enzyme‑based cleaner to the tray and cage walls; enzymes break down proteins and uric acid, neutralising odorous compounds («Enzyme cleaners decompose waste molecules, reducing smell»).
  • Ensure adequate ventilation; position the cage away from stagnant air and provide a gentle airflow.
  • Incorporate a layer of activated charcoal or zeolite beneath the bedding; these materials adsorb volatile organic compounds.

Consistent implementation of these actions prevents waste from lingering, curtails bacterial proliferation, and markedly diminishes the odor associated with pet rats.

Poor Cage Hygiene«

Poor cage hygiene directly contributes to unpleasant smells in rodent enclosures. Accumulated urine, feces, and food debris create a breeding ground for bacteria that emit volatile compounds. Inadequate cleaning frequency allows these residues to build up, intensifying odor and compromising animal health.

Effective control requires a systematic cleaning regimen:

  • Remove all bedding, nesting material, and accessories weekly.
  • Wash the cage with hot water and a mild, non‑toxic detergent; rinse thoroughly to eliminate detergent residues.
  • Disinfect using a diluted solution of white vinegar or a pet‑safe sanitizer; allow a contact time of at least five minutes before rinsing.
  • Replace bedding with absorbent, low‑dust substrate; change it daily or when soiled.
  • Clean food and water dishes after each refill; use stainless steel containers to prevent bacterial growth.

Consistent application of these practices eliminates the primary source of odor, promotes a healthier environment for pet rats, and reduces the need for additional deodorizing measures.

Choosing Appropriate Bedding Materials«

Choosing bedding that absorbs moisture and limits bacterial growth is essential for controlling scent in a rat enclosure. Materials with high absorbency reduce the amount of urine and droppings that remain on the surface, thereby decreasing the source of odor.

Effective options include:

  • «Paper‑based bedding», such as shredded newspaper or commercial paper pellets; it is highly absorbent, dust‑free, and easy to replace.
  • «Wood shavings» from untreated pine or aspen; these provide good moisture retention while avoiding the strong oils found in cedar that can irritate respiratory tracts.
  • «Corncob pellets», compressed into small granules; they lock in moisture and release a neutral scent, though they should be monitored for excessive dust.
  • «Fleece liners», washed regularly; they do not retain odor as much as loose bedding but require frequent laundering to maintain hygiene.

Materials that should be avoided:

  • «Cedar shavings», because aromatic oils increase respiratory irritation and can mask odor rather than eliminate it.
  • «Sawdust with high dust content», which disperses particles that carry scent molecules throughout the enclosure.
  • «Silicone gel or synthetic foam», which lacks absorbency and can trap waste, leading to persistent odor.

When selecting bedding, prioritize low‑dust, high‑absorbency products that can be changed at least once a week. Combining a primary absorbent layer with a washable fleece cover creates a barrier that further limits odor release while simplifying maintenance. Regular cleaning of the cage, removal of soiled spots, and proper ventilation complement the choice of bedding to achieve a consistently fresh environment for pet rats.

Ventilation and Air Circulation«

Effective odor control for pet rats relies heavily on proper ventilation and air circulation. Fresh air must replace stale air within the enclosure and the surrounding room to prevent the buildup of ammonia and other malodorous compounds.

Air movement should follow a clear path: intake of clean air at a low point, upward flow through the cage, and exhaust of contaminated air near the top. This pattern reduces stagnant zones where odors accumulate.

Practical measures include:

  • Position the cage near a window or an opening that allows natural drafts.
  • Install a low‑speed fan to create gentle airflow across the cage bars, avoiding direct wind on the animals.
  • Ensure the room has a functional exhaust vent or a ceiling fan to pull odor‑laden air outward.
  • Maintain a regular cleaning schedule; remove waste daily and replace bedding weekly to lessen odor sources.
  • Use breathable cage materials such as wire mesh rather than solid plastic panels, facilitating air passage.

Monitoring humidity levels supports ventilation effectiveness. Relative humidity above 60 % encourages bacterial growth and intensifies smells; a dehumidifier can help maintain optimal conditions.

«Adequate ventilation lowers ammonia concentrations, thereby reducing unpleasant odors and promoting healthier respiratory environments for rodents».

Occasional Bathing (If Necessary)«

Occasional bathing can be an effective tool for controlling odor in pet rats when other measures prove insufficient. Bathing should be limited to situations where the animal has become noticeably soiled, has been exposed to strong-smelling substances, or exhibits a persistent musky scent despite regular cage cleaning.

Key considerations for a safe and effective bath:

  • Use lukewarm water (approximately 37 °C). Water that is too hot or too cold may cause stress or hypothermia.
  • Select a mild, fragrance‑free laboratory‑grade shampoo or a pet‑safe soap formulated for small rodents. Dilute according to manufacturer instructions to avoid skin irritation.
  • Gently submerge the rat for no longer than 30 seconds. Apply the diluted solution with a soft fingertip or cotton swab, focusing on the fur rather than the face.
  • Rinse thoroughly with clean lukewarm water to remove all soap residues. Residual detergent can attract dirt and increase odor.
  • Pat the animal dry with a soft paper towel. Allow the rat to warm up in a draft‑free area for several minutes before returning it to the cage.
  • Monitor the rat for signs of stress, excessive shivering, or respiratory difficulty. If any adverse reaction occurs, cease the bath and provide a warm environment.

Frequency guidelines:

  • Limit baths to once every two to four weeks, unless a specific incident warrants immediate cleaning.
  • Regular grooming practices—such as spot‑cleaning with a damp cloth and providing sand‑bathing opportunities—reduce the need for full baths.

By adhering to these protocols, occasional bathing supports odor management without compromising the health or comfort of pet rats.

Hydration«

Adequate fluid intake directly affects the intensity of scent produced by pet rats. Insufficient water leads to concentrated urine, which intensifies ammonia‑like odors in the cage. Maintaining optimal hydration dilutes waste products, reduces bacterial growth, and promotes healthier skin and fur, all of which contribute to a fresher environment.

Key practices for ensuring proper hydration:

  • Provide a clean, leak‑proof water bottle with a stainless‑steel sipper tube; replace the bottle weekly to prevent biofilm formation.
  • Refresh water daily; stale water encourages bacterial proliferation that can exacerbate odor.
  • Monitor daily consumption; a rat typically drinks 5–10 ml per 100 g body weight. Deviations may signal health issues or inadequate access.
  • Offer water‑rich foods such as cucumber, melon, or leafy greens to supplement intake, especially during warmer months.
  • Avoid placing water sources near bedding that becomes damp; excess moisture can foster mold, which also contributes to unpleasant smells.

Regular assessment of hydration status—checking skin elasticity, eye appearance, and urine color—provides early indicators of potential odor‑related problems. Prompt correction of dehydration prevents the cascade of waste concentration and microbial growth that underlies persistent cage odor.

Air Purifiers and Odor Absorbers«

Air purifiers and odor absorbers («Air Purifiers and Odor Absorbers») provide a practical solution for eliminating the smell associated with small rodents. These devices work by filtering airborne particles, neutralizing volatile compounds, and maintaining a stable indoor environment.

Effective models combine HEPA filtration with activated carbon layers. HEPA filters capture dust, dander, and hair, while activated carbon adsorbs ammonia and other odor‑causing gases released by rat urine and feces. Selecting a unit with a fan speed adjustable to the cage size prevents over‑drying of the air and reduces noise that could stress the animals.

Key considerations when choosing a system:

  • Capacity matched to the total cage volume; undersized units allow odor buildup.
  • Replacement filter lifespan; regular change ensures consistent performance.
  • Energy consumption; low‑wattage models lower operating costs.
  • Quiet operation; sound levels below 35 dB avoid disturbing the pets.

Placement of the purifier influences efficiency. Position the inlet near the cage opening to draw contaminated air directly, and locate the outlet away from the animal’s resting area to promote circulation. For multi‑cage setups, a single high‑capacity unit can serve several enclosures if ducts or vents distribute airflow evenly.

Complementary odor‑absorbing products enhance results. Charcoal bags, silica gel packets, and natural mineral rocks can be placed in the cage’s corners, provided they do not obstruct the rats’ movement. Replace these absorbents every two to four weeks, depending on usage intensity.

Routine maintenance remains essential. Clean the cage, replace bedding with low‑dust material, and wash food dishes regularly. When combined with a suitable air purification system, these practices keep the habitat fresh, reduce health risks, and create a more pleasant environment for both pets and owners.

Veterinary Consultation«

A professional veterinary consultation is essential when a pet rat emits persistent unpleasant smells. The specialist evaluates health status, identifies underlying medical conditions, and recommends targeted interventions.

Key indicators that warrant an appointment include:

  • Persistent odor despite regular cage cleaning
  • Signs of respiratory distress or nasal discharge
  • Excessive drooling, dental overgrowth, or visible lesions
  • Unusual urine or fecal consistency
  • Behavioral changes such as lethargy or loss of appetite

During the examination, the veterinarian may perform:

  • Physical inspection of the skin, fur, and oral cavity
  • Palpation of the abdomen to detect infections or organ enlargement
  • Laboratory analysis of urine and feces for bacterial or parasitic presence
  • Radiographic imaging if skeletal or internal issues are suspected

Treatment protocols are tailored to the diagnosed cause. Options may comprise:

  • Antimicrobial therapy for bacterial infections
  • Dental trimming or corrective procedures for overgrown incisors
  • Topical antiseptics for skin conditions
  • Dietary adjustments to improve gut health and reduce waste odor
  • Environmental recommendations, such as substrate selection and ventilation enhancement

Implementing the veterinarian’s guidance, combined with routine cage maintenance and balanced nutrition, minimizes odor and promotes overall wellbeing of pet rats.
